1 // Test that statically allocated thread-specific storage is included in the root set.
2 // RUN: %clangxx_lsan %s -o %t
3 // RUN: %env_lsan_opts="report_objects=1:use_stacks=0:use_registers=0:use_tls=0" not %run %t 2>&1 | FileCheck %s
4 // RUN: %env_lsan_opts="report_objects=1:use_stacks=0:use_registers=0:use_tls=1" %run %t 2>&1
5 // RUN: %env_lsan_opts="" %run %t 2>&1
6 
7 #include <assert.h>
8 #include <pthread.h>
9 #include <stdio.h>
10 #include <stdlib.h>
11 #include "sanitizer_common/print_address.h"
12 
13 // From glibc: this many keys are stored in the thread descriptor directly.
14 const unsigned PTHREAD_KEY_2NDLEVEL_SIZE = 32;
15 
main()16 int main() {
17   pthread_key_t key;
18   int res;
19   res = pthread_key_create(&key, NULL);
20   assert(res == 0);
21 #if !defined(__ANDROID__) && !defined(__BIONIC__)
22   // Bionic doesn't have specific limit.
23   assert(key < PTHREAD_KEY_2NDLEVEL_SIZE);
24 #endif
25   void *p = malloc(1337);
26   res = pthread_setspecific(key, p);
27   assert(res == 0);
28   print_address("Test alloc: ", 1, p);
29   return 0;
30 }
31 // CHECK: Test alloc: [[ADDR:0x[0-9,a-f]+]]
32 // CHECK: LeakSanitizer: detected memory leaks
33 // CHECK: [[ADDR]] (1337 bytes)
34 // CHECK: SUMMARY: {{.*}}Sanitizer:
